Objectives
Bipolar disorder (BD) and familial risk for BD have been associated with aberrant white matter (WM) microstructure in the corpus callosum and fronto‐limbic pathways. These abnormalities might constitute trait or state marker and have been suggested to result from aberrant maturation and to relate to difficulties in emotion regulation.
Methods
To determine whether WM alterations represent a trait, disease or resilience marker, we compared youth at risk for BD (n = 36 first‐degree relatives, REL) to youth with BD (n = 36) and healthy volunteers (n = 36, HV) using diffusion tensor imaging.
Results
Individuals with BD and REL did not differ from each other in WM microstructure and, compared to HV, showed similar aberrations in the superior corona radiata (SCR)/corticospinal tract (CST) and the body of the corpus callosum.
